Keds and their Pro-Keds division have carefully positioned themselves with select collaborations over the past few seasons and are now ready to carry the load for themselves. Have a look at the Pro-Keds Summer 2010 collection, a strong set of lifestyle-oriented kicks that let you fit in with today’s fashion without rocking what everyone else does. You’ve got the 69er Ripstop in both high and lowtop models, a Chuck Taylor-like model that first released as the Pro-Keds Super back in, you guessed it, 1969. Next up is the Royal Plus Leather, an early ’70s basketball shoe that’s also available in both highs and lows. Last but not least comes the plimsoll-leaning Royal CVO Perf Leather in low and midtop designs with tonal soles.
